summaryrefslogtreecommitdiff
path: root/scripts/gcc-plugins
diff options
context:
space:
mode:
authorAnil Gurumurthy <anil.gurumurthy@cavium.com>2018-06-06 18:41:42 +0300
committerMartin K. Petersen <martin.petersen@oracle.com>2018-06-08 04:50:00 +0300
commit3cedc8797b9c0f2222fd45a01f849c57c088828b (patch)
tree20ff6df60fd29dc7551248f0759536cfff5fd37c /scripts/gcc-plugins
parent3cb182b3fa8b7a61f05c671525494697cba39c6a (diff)
downloadlinux-3cedc8797b9c0f2222fd45a01f849c57c088828b.tar.xz
scsi: qla2xxx: Mask off Scope bits in retry delay
Some newer target uses "Status Qualifier" response in a returned "Busy Status". This new response code of 0x4001, which is "Scope" bits, translates to "Affects all units accessible by target". Due to this new value returned in the Scope bits, driver was using that value as timeout value which resulted into driver waiting for 27min timeout. This patch masks off this Scope bits so that driver does not use this value as retry delay time. Cc: <stable@vger.kernel.org> Signed-off-by: Anil Gurumurthy <anil.gurumurthy@cavium.com> Signed-off-by: Giridhar Malavali <giridhar.malavali@cavium.com> Signed-off-by: Himanshu Madhani <himanshu.madhani@cavium.com> Reviewed-by: Ewan D. Milne <emilne@redhat.com> Reviewed-by: Martin Wilck <mwilck@suse.com> Signed-off-by: Martin K. Petersen <martin.petersen@oracle.com>
Diffstat (limited to 'scripts/gcc-plugins')
0 files changed, 0 insertions, 0 deletions